Hendrickson introduces progressive load spring

Hendrickson Truck Commercial Vehicle Systems introduced its new Progressive Load Spring (PLS) for the HAULMAAX vocational rear suspension system. The PLS is an elastomeric spring which works in concert with the bolster springs in Hendrickson’s Vari-Rate Spring system. Kenworth T680 and T880 available with Bendix SmarTire system

The Kenworth T680 and Kenworth T880 are available with the SmarTire tire pressure monitoring system (TPMS) by Bendix CVS as an option when specifying these models. Horton introduces WindShift WSE swept-blade design

Horton‘s WindShift WSE has been computer-optimized to provide a combination of increased airflow and reduced operating noise, according to the company. By utilizing a swept-blade design, WSE generates greater static pressure at slower speeds. Freightliner Trucks adds to natural gas product options

Freightliner Trucks announced that the Cummins Westport ISX12 G heavy-duty natural gas engine will be available as a factory-installed option for the Freightliner 114SD severe-duty truck model in 2015.
